WebNov 1, 2024 · Whole grains contain the entire grain – which is made up of bran, germ and endosperm. WebMar 6, 2024 · All you need is a blender/food processor and old-fashioned oats. Add 1 to 2 cups old-fashioned oats to a blender or food processor. Place the lid on, and give it a go on high speed until the oats turn into a fine powder. Transfer to an air-tight container and store for in the pantry for about 3 months.
